Answer / k.prakashchandra
Practcally NO, as the earth resistance is usually around 5
ohms in domestic and ind installations and add about 3 ohms
that of Tr neutral earthing.The voltage drop would be
about 80 V in the return path and voltage available for the
appliance would be apprx 150 V with the current dropping to
10 A , for 230 V single Phase supply.Hence it is
possible,if only the earth resistances could be reduced to
very low values
